Durability and Safety

Gym environments demand durable, shatter-resistant mirrors. Standard glass mirrors pose a significant safety risk in a high-activity setting. Opt for tempered glass or acrylic mirrors specifically designed for gym use. Tempered glass undergoes a special heat treatment process making it significantly stronger and more resistant to impact than regular glass. Upon breakage, tempered glass shatters into small, relatively harmless granules, minimizing the risk of injury. Acrylic mirrors are a lighter, more shatter-resistant alternative, though they can be more prone to scratching.

Size and Placement

Careful consideration of mirror size and placement is crucial for maximizing their functionality and aesthetic impact. Large mirrors create an open, airy feel, ideal for smaller gyms. Strategically placed mirrors allow users to monitor their form during exercises, promoting proper technique and injury prevention. Full-length mirrors are essential for checking posture and overall body alignment. The placement should provide clear, unobstructed reflections for all users, regardless of the exercise being performed.

Installation Methods

Several installation methods are available for frameless gym mirrors. Adhesive backing, often using specialized mirror mastic, provides a secure, seamless look. Mechanical fasteners, such as J-clips or Z-clips, offer a more robust mounting solution, particularly for larger, heavier mirrors. Consulting with a professional installer is recommended to ensure the chosen method is appropriate for the mirror size, weight, and wall type.

Maintenance and Cleaning

Maintaining the pristine appearance of frameless gym mirrors requires regular cleaning. Avoid abrasive cleaners, which can scratch the mirror surface. A solution of warm water and mild detergent, applied with a soft cloth or microfiber towel, is typically sufficient. For stubborn smudges or fingerprints, specialized glass cleaners can be used. Regular cleaning not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of the gym but also ensures optimal reflectivity for users.

Cost Considerations

The cost of frameless gym mirrors varies depending on several factors, including size, material (tempered glass or acrylic), and installation method. While tempered glass generally offers superior durability and clarity, it is typically more expensive than acrylic. Professional installation adds to the overall cost, but ensures a secure and aesthetically pleasing result. Obtaining multiple quotes from reputable suppliers and installers is advisable to compare pricing and services.

Lighting and Reflection

The interplay of lighting and mirror placement significantly impacts the gym's ambiance and functionality. Avoid placing mirrors directly opposite windows or bright light sources, as this can create glare and hinder visibility. Diffused, even lighting provides the best reflection and minimizes distracting hotspots. Consider the angle and intensity of lighting fixtures to ensure optimal illumination and minimize shadows.

Edgework and Finishing

While frameless mirrors are defined by their lack of a traditional frame, attention to edgework is crucial for safety and aesthetics. Polished edges provide a smooth, finished look and minimize the risk of injury from sharp glass edges. Beveled edges add a touch of elegance and create a subtle visual frame. Seamed edges are a more economical option, but may be less aesthetically pleasing in some settings.

Choosing the right edge finish contributes to the overall aesthetic and the safety of the gym environment. Careful consideration should be given to the style and practicality of each edge type when making a selection.

Regulations and Compliance

Depending on the location and type of gym, specific regulations may apply regarding the installation of mirrors, especially concerning safety and accessibility. It's essential to research and comply with all local building codes and regulations to ensure a safe and compliant installation. This may include requirements for tempered glass, specific mounting methods, or minimum clearances around mirrors.
